Options for configuring the AmqpBridge.
/** * Options for configuring the AmqpBridge. */
@DataObject(generateConverter = true, inheritConverter = true) public class AmqpBridgeOptions extends ProtonClientOptions { private boolean replyHandlingSupport = true; private String containerId; private String vhost; public AmqpBridgeOptions() { } public AmqpBridgeOptions(JsonObject json) { AmqpBridgeOptionsConverter.fromJson(json, this); } @Override public JsonObject toJson() { JsonObject json = new JsonObject(); AmqpBridgeOptionsConverter.toJson(this, json); return json; }
Sets the value to use as the container-id field in the AMQP Open frame. Some servers and clients use this for the concept of a 'Client ID'. Defaults to null, which indicates a value will be generated by the bridge when the underlying connection is made.
Params:
  • containerId – the container-id to use
Returns:the options
/** * Sets the value to use as the container-id field in the AMQP Open frame. Some servers and clients use this for the * concept of a 'Client ID'. Defaults to null, which indicates a value will be generated by the bridge when the * underlying connection is made. * * @param containerId the container-id to use * @return the options */
public AmqpBridgeOptions setContainerId(String containerId) { this.containerId = containerId; return this; }
Gets the value to use as the container-id field in the AMQP Open frame. Defaults to null, which indicates a value will be generated by the bridge when the underlying connection is made.
Returns:the container id, or null if one will be generated
/** * Gets the value to use as the container-id field in the AMQP Open frame. Defaults to null, which indicates a value * will be generated by the bridge when the underlying connection is made. * * @return the container id, or null if one will be generated */
public String getContainerId() { return containerId; }

Sets whether the bridge should try to enable support for sending messages with a reply handler set, and replying to messages using the message reply methods. Defaults to true. If the server does not advertise support for 'anonymous sender' links then the bridge won't support reply handling regardless of this setting.
Params:
  • replyHandlingSupport – should attempt be made to enable support for sending messages with a reply handler
Returns:the options
/** * Sets whether the bridge should try to enable support for sending messages with a reply handler set, and replying to * messages using the message reply methods. Defaults to true. If the server does not advertise support for * 'anonymous sender' links then the bridge won't support reply handling regardless of this setting. * * @param replyHandlingSupport should attempt be made to enable support for sending messages with a reply handler * @return the options */
public AmqpBridgeOptions setReplyHandlingSupport(boolean replyHandlingSupport) { this.replyHandlingSupport = replyHandlingSupport; return this; }
Whether the bridge should try to enable support for sending messages with a reply handler set, and replying to messages using the message reply methods. Defaults to true. If the server does not advertise support for 'anonymous sender' links then the bridge won't support reply handling regardless of this setting.
Returns:whether the bridge should try to enable reply handling support
/** * Whether the bridge should try to enable support for sending messages with a reply handler set, and replying to * messages using the message reply methods. Defaults to true. If the server does not advertise support for * 'anonymous sender' links then the bridge won't support reply handling regardless of this setting. * * @return whether the bridge should try to enable reply handling support */
public boolean isReplyHandlingSupport() { return replyHandlingSupport; } @Override public AmqpBridgeOptions addEnabledSaslMechanism(String saslMechanism) { super.addEnabledSaslMechanism(saslMechanism);
